Instead of dreading that youโll have to force urself to sit at ur desk for hours, use a timer. That way you allow ur brain to focus in a more targeted and effective way.
๐๐๐ซ๐ ๐๐ซ๐ ๐ฌ๐จ๐ฆ๐ ๐๐ฑ๐๐ฆ๐ฉ๐ฅ๐๐ฌ:
๐๐จ ๐ญ๐ก๐ซ๐จ๐ฎ๐ ๐ก ๐ฌ๐ญ๐ฎ๐๐ฒ ๐ฆ๐๐ญ๐๐ซ๐ข๐๐ฅ:ย Set the timer to 50-minute increments to maximize concentration, followed by a 10-minute break. For really short bursts of study, try the Pomodoro technique which consists of 25 minute blocks of time, followed by 5 minute breaks. Write โ๏ธ important things down in a note book ๐ and use it as short notes ๐ for the revision.
๐๐ซ๐๐๐ญ๐ข๐๐ ๐ช๐ฎ๐๐ฌ๐ญ๐ข๐จ๐ง๐ฌ: Use the review questions from ur textbook or bookmark questions of the test series. Then, take mock tests to rehearse for the exam. Give urself only a short time to answer each question.
๐๐๐ค๐ ๐๐ซ๐๐ช๐ฎ๐๐ง๐ญ ๐๐ซ๐๐๐ค๐ฌ:ย When youโre done with one timed segment, do something that has nothing to do with ur study ๐: get some fresh air, stretch, walk around, have a snack, grab a cup of coffee or tea.
